International Cheer Union World Championship

  • Submitted by: Willie Rennie, North East Fife, Scottish Liberal Democrats.
  • Date lodged: Monday, 09 June 2025
  • Motion reference: S6M-17859

That the Parliament congratulates the Scottish team at the International Cheer Union World Championship in Orlando in April 2025; celebrates its first place victory in the Adaptive Abilities Unified Median category; understands that this is the first time that a team from Scotland has claimed a podium position in the competition; further understands that the team included Abbie Nicolson, Emily Nicolson, Hannah Neville and Evan Neville from Cupar, in the North East Fife constituency, where they grew up as neighbours; congratulates them on their achievement; recognises the many years of hard work and training that led them to victory; understands that that Hannah has scoliosis, which can mean that she experiences more pain than average, but that cheerleading has helped her stay strong and active; welcomes the pride of the Cupar community in the team's success, and wishes them well in future competitions.
